tf > Thicker sections stall later, given the maximum thickness at the same > %chord. This is because the corner you are asking the flow to go around > is more gradual with a thicker section, so the flow can stay well > ordered. A thicker section not stalled has more drag than an equivalent > but thinner section not stalled. BTW, the flow stalling with AOA is not > a discrete event, but rather starts at some distance behind the nose of > the section on the "high side", and moves forward with increasing AOA. A > partially stalled foil still generates lift, but is very draggy, where a > fully stalled foil (like a dingy rudder hard over) really only works as > a brake, and doesn't generate much lift at all. > > Keith Sneddon
